Halle Bailey reveals why she kept her pregnancy private

(CNN) —Halle Bailey kept her recentpregnancyprivate for good reason. “The Little Mermaid” star was one of the honorees at Thursday’s2024 Black Women in Hollywood Awards, and gave a speech in which she explained why she protected her pregnancy and the birth of her first child, son Halo, from public scrutiny. “We are Black women in […]
